Output 7cec3bf6b5216e0c9765edc2fe56a8c7789fa8ce21f10840f1d0d36782121dea:3

value
26142
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d08775900e7e74bd4ca76b43711dc73e25eb5c01eac67ce4592a95c0baf5d26f
address
bc1p6zrhtyqw0e6t6n98ddphz8w88cj7khqpatr8eeze922upwh46fhsqfu600
transaction
7cec3bf6b5216e0c9765edc2fe56a8c7789fa8ce21f10840f1d0d36782121dea
confirmations
84442
spent
true